Hunan Vary Tech Co.,LTD.
About
Hunan Vary Tech Co., Ltd. is a Chinese environmental technology company founded in 2006 and headquartered in Changsha, Hunan Province, specializing in solid waste resource utilization through mechanical recycling and oxygen-free pyrolysis. Operating from a 67,000 m² manufacturing base with annual production of approximately 200 equipment sets and output value of 200 million RMB, the company holds over 260 patents including 60+ invention patents and has participated in drafting 14 Chinese national standards. Vary Tech's flagship is the 6th-generation Energy Island pyrolysis system, a 240 ton/day continuous-operation unit with multi-layered flexible sealing (physical, mechanical, and inert gas) achieving near-zero leakage for 24/7 operation. The anti-coking design includes online automatic cleaning without shutdown, and cascade heat recovery reduces energy consumption approximately 15% compared to traditional incineration. Non-condensable gas is purified and reused as heating fuel for self-sufficiency. The company provides dedicated pyrolysis solutions for municipal sludge (aerobic decomposition for soil conditioning or carbonization), industrial sludge from paper, printing/dyeing, and leather industries, and oil sludge HW08 processed at 400-450°C in isolated-air conditions to recover liquid fuel oil and recyclable gas. Additional product lines include lithium battery waste pyrolysis (8-15 tons/batch/day), biomass carbonization (up to 50 tons/day), and mechanical crushing and sorting systems for e-waste, appliances, and vehicles. Vary Tech holds ISO 9001, 14001, and 45001 certifications and exports to South Korea, Thailand, Indonesia, Japan, and other international markets.
Key Products
Drying and distillation combined continuous converter for oxygen-free pyrolysis of sludge and solid waste, operating 24/7 with PLC/DCS control, capacity up to 50 tons/day per unit.
Pyrolysis treatment for urban sewage sludge from WWTPs, converting dewatered sludge to biochar or soil conditioner through aerobic decomposition and carbonization.
Pyrolysis and carbonization treatment for industrial sludge from paper, printing/dyeing, and leather industries, with low-temperature drying pretreatment and thermal energy recycling.
Pyrolysis treatment for oil-contaminated sludge including steel mill, drilling cuttings, tank bottom, and refinery scum, operating at 400-450°C in isolated-air conditions to produce fuel oil and recyclable gas.
Physical recycling equipment for solid waste preprocessing, separating recyclable materials through crushing and automated sorting before pyrolysis treatment.
Continuous carbonization system producing biochar from organic waste and sludge feedstocks, with applications in soil amendment and carbon sequestration.
